There are a large number of two- or three-story houses on both sides of the gravel road. At this moment, eight people are gathered in a room on the third floor of a house on the west side of the gravel road. Among these eight people, there are two women.
One of the women was the convener of this meeting. Her name was Suzuki Anko, and she was the leader of the Lily Group. She had four people under her, and the other three were survivors of the Fushoucao Operation Group.
Suzuki Anzi had her men spread out a map on a large table. She announced, "Yesterday we received an order from headquarters to carry out demolition operations on the island's military facilities, ammunition depots, airports, roads, bridges, the Governor's Office, and important government offices."
"The principle is to launch multiple, dispersed attacks, fully mobilizing the island's counterintelligence forces, so that they are exhausted and unable to respond. However, each action must be precise and destructive, and the retreat must be clean, decisive, and swift."
"After receiving the order, I worked out an action plan overnight..."
A few minutes later, Suzuki Anzi finished her speech. She raised her head, glanced at the others, and asked, "Are you all clear about your tasks?"
The other Japanese spies nodded: "Understood!"
"Alright, follow me to get the explosives. Once you get them, make sure to keep them safe. No one else can see them until the operation is complete. Let's go!"
A few minutes later, Suzuki Anko and her group tiptoed down the stairs and then left stealthily in groups.
At 9 o'clock that night, two dark shadows arrived at the bridgehead of a bridge connecting Kowloon and the new district.
A week ago, the British army buried explosives here and blew up this bridge because they were worried about an attack from the Japanese. There are several other bridges that have been blown up like this.
After the Japanese were driven away and eliminated, in order to restore traffic order and to be able to quickly deploy troops, Zhang Yunhe ordered the road administration company to send people to carry out emergency repairs, which took 4 days to complete.
"You stand guard here, I'll go install the explosives. If anyone comes, sound the alarm immediately to alert me!" The black shadow on the left carrying a package whispered to the black shadow on the right.
"Well, go ahead!" the dark shadow on the right agreed.
After the black shadow carrying the explosives walked down the road to the bridge pier, the black shadow on the right squatted at the bridge head, smoking a cigarette and observing whether there was anyone coming on the bridge and on the right.
After about 10 minutes, a farmer came towards the bridge head pushing a wheelbarrow, preparing to cross the stone bridge to Kowloon. On the wheelbarrow were several bamboo baskets filled with fresh vegetables, which were to be taken to the vegetable market to be sold tomorrow morning.
Hearing the creaking sound of the wheelbarrow's wheels, the Japanese spy on guard quickly stood up and turned to look to the right, and immediately saw the farmer pushing the wheelbarrow.
He quickly put his hands to his mouth and imitated the sounds of insects at night.
At this moment, the Japanese spies under the bridge pier were hammering on it with an iron bar. As the hammer continued to hit, pieces of cement and gravel fell down, and a hole appeared on the pier. However, the hole was not big enough or deep enough to place the explosive pack.
If you want to blow up this bridge, you must first chisel a hole in the pier to place the explosive pack. Simply placing the explosives under the pier will not blow up the stone bridge.
At this time, the wind was blowing on the river, and the chirping sounds of insects made by the spies on guard were not heard at all by the Japanese spies who were setting the explosives.
After the Japanese spy on guard imitated a few insect sounds, he thought his companions would hear it, so in order to avoid being discovered by the farmer, he stopped imitating the insect sounds.
He hid in the grass beside the bridge, staring at a farmer pushing a wheelbarrow as he passed by, watching the farmer push the wheelbarrow onto the stone bridge.
The farmer pushed his wheelbarrow onto the bridge and soon heard knocking sounds.
"Huh? What's that noise?"
The farmer stopped, put down the wheelbarrow, picked up a towel and wiped the sweat from his forehead and cheeks. He listened carefully and heard bursts of crisp iron knocking sounds.
"Someone's banging under the bridge? What's he doing?"
The curious farmer thought about it, picked up a shoulder pole and turned back. He soon came to the bridge head, found a small path leading to the bottom of the bridge and walked down.
When the spy on guard saw this scene, his heart tightened. He immediately got up from the bushes and followed quietly, pulling out a sharp dagger from his waist.
The farmer walked along the path to the bottom of the bridge, and quickly found the bridge pier following the knocking sound. He saw a black-winged man hammering on the pier with an iron tool. Under the light of the flashlight, a big hole was chiseled out on the pier.
"What are you doing?" the farmer suddenly shouted while holding a carrying pole.
The Japanese spy who was working was frightened by the sudden shout and trembled all over. The hammer and iron bar in his hands fell to the ground and he stood up in panic.
The farmer quickly understood what was going on: "Well, you are actually destroying the bridge. Tell me, who are you? Ah——"
As soon as he finished asking, he suddenly felt a sharp pain in his back. He slowly turned his head and saw another man in black standing behind him, stabbing him several times with a dagger. "You..."
Before he could finish his words, the farmer fell to the ground and died.
Ten minutes later, a huge ball of fire appeared under the bridge pier, followed by a loud bang. With a "boom", a violent explosion occurred. The stone bridge that had just been repaired a few days collapsed, and a large section of the bridge deck was missing in the middle.
